Licence Classes in Ireland

Wiki Article

In Ireland, drivers must possess a valid driving licence before operating a motor vehicle on public roads. Driving licences are classified into various types depending on the type of vehicle a person is allowed to drive.

It's important to comply the specific requirements for each class when applying for a driving licence in Ireland. Always consult the Irish Road Safety Authority (RSA) website for detailed information about classes of licences and the application process.
